Preparing for Track and Roller Alignment

Before attempting to align your garage door tracks, make sure you have the necessary tools, such as a level, pliers, and a wrench. It's also essential to consult your garage door manual or contact a professional if you're unsure about any part of the process. Step-by-Step Guide to Aligning Garage Door Tracks

To align your garage door tracks, start by loosening the track bolts and adjusting the tracks to ensure they are level and plumb. Then, check the roller alignment and adjust as needed. It's essential to be patient and take your time during this process, as misaligned tracks can cause damage to your garage door.
